PAY
- Average $75000 per year
- Weekly avg $1,442+ per week (5.5 days out)
- The longer you're out the more you earn!
- 1 Day Orientation
- Per diem pay program with $0.09 per diem and ZERO admin fees!
We keep you moving but just in case, we take care of you!
- 7 Paid Holidays - $150.00 per day (PAID same as office staff!)
- $150 Breakdown Pay
- $20 per hour Detention Pay
- Up to $150.00 Layover Pay
- Bonus paid for Clean DOT Inspection
- Additional monthly incentives on top of your base pay!
HOME TIME
- Out 5.5 days and home for 34-hour restart
- Leave Monday home Saturday
- No NY or West Coast driving
RESPECT
- Quality equipment you can take pride in driving - New tractors & trailers coming in!
- Industry leading insurance coverage for you and your family: life, medical, dental, vision, pharmacy, disability + more types of coverage that you don't even know you need!
- Experienced dispatchers & dedicated Driver Retention Team
- Rider & Pet Program
- 401k
- Lease Purchase opportunities available
- At least 21 years of age
- At least 6 months in the last 9 months or 1 year in the last 36 months
- No more than 2 preventable accident in the most recent 3 year driving period.
- Must be able to fulfill duties that require repetitive bending & reaching, etc. throughout each shift.
- Must be able to meet and pass all medical/DOT requirements
